Sharp geometric forms beckon to a honeyed cave. Cradle Mountain Visitor Centre is a building of contrasts. It’s imposing but harmonious. It’s an abstract interpretation of nature. And it’s modern with a rightness unrooted in time. Most surprising of all, perhaps, is how the raw exterior unwinds into a warm, soft, delicate timber lining.

With wild rainforests, rolling grasslands and roaming Tassie Devils, it’s no surprise Cradle Mountain entices a surging number of visitors. But how can you design a meaningful visitor experience in a footprint never intended to accommodate that number of guests? The Visitor Centre is the first development in a major plan to reimagine the iconic Cradle Mountain experience.

游客中心提供了一个温暖的阿尔卑斯山式的欢迎,以反映抵达时崎岖不平的期待感和摇篮山独特的地质情况。雕塑般的、受荒野启发的开发项目包括一个导向建筑、商业服务基地、班车候车亭和旅游巴士转运中心。在每一个环节,我们都旨在尊重这个世界知名的国家公园的重要性和敏感性。

The Visitor Centre offers a warm alpine welcome to reflect both the sense of rugged-up anticipation on arrival and the distinctive Cradle Mountain geology. The sculptural, wilderness-inspired development includes an orientation building, commercial services base, shuttle bus shelter and coach transit center. At every turn, we aimed to honor the significance and sensitivity of this world-renowned national park.

材料以反映自然。我们设计的建筑感觉接地气,仿佛是由冰川从坚固的岩石上雕刻出来的。伞形雨幕的形式参考了该地的折叠棱角地质,邀请游客进入洞穴般的木材内部。为室内选择木材是关于这个地方的诗学和品质。因为木材是自然的,所以客人感觉到与自然的联系。它往往能唤起其他材料所没有的反应。

Materials to mirror nature. We designed the buildings to feel grounded, as if carved from a solid rock by a glacier. The umbrella rain-screen form references the folding angular geology of the site, inviting visitors into the cave-like timber interior. The choice of timber for the interior was about the poetics and qualities of the place. Because timber is natural, guests feel connected to nature. It often evokes a response other materials don’t.

测量游客的足迹。设计需要深入了解游客在整个场地的移动情况。它需要适应高峰期和普通游客人数之间的巨大差距,并在这两种情况下都能感觉到诱人。我们直观的寻路策略创造了一个流程,在游客与场地解释和游客信息互动时,巧妙地引导他们。我们使用了一种空间层次结构来组织服务,但让惊人的自然环境唱出来。

Measured tourists footprints. The design required an in-depth understanding of visitor movements across the site. It needed to accommodate the wide gap between peak and average visitor numbers and feel inviting in both cases. Our intuitive way-finding strategy creates a flow to subtly guide visitors while they interact with site interpretation and visitor information. We used a hierarchy of space that organizes services but lets the staggering natural setting sing out.

没有足够高的山。随着更多的利益相关者看到这个项目的潜力,游客中心的设计经历了许多迭代。但我们感到自豪的是,其本质和指导性目标始终保持不变,即使其他方面围绕它们发生变化。走进雕刻好的内部木洞,这是一种相当大的感觉,是建筑内完全意想不到的宝石。虽然三角木体的复杂几何形状被证明是一个技术上的挑战,但现在知道其中的艰辛,欣赏它就更令人满意了。

No mountain high enough. The Visitor Centre design went through many iterations as more stakeholders saw the project’s potential. But we’re proud the essence and guiding goals remained constant throughout, even as other aspects shifted around them. It’s quite a feeling to walk inside the sculpted interior timber cave, a completely unexpected gem inside the building. Whilst the triangulated timber volume’s complex geometry proved a technical challenge, it’s all the more satisfying to admire it now knowing the hard work involved.
